The cloud has taken over much of the modern digital interface, superseding hard drives and local servers as the primary storage platform. One of the particularly fascinating dimensions of the cloud is the concept of cloud server virtual machines.

In a nutshell, virtual machines (VMs) are emulations of computer systems. They operate based on computer architectures and offer the functionality of a physical computer. Their operations include implementing the software and applications running on them.

Concept of Virtual Machines

The concept of a VM revolves around the process of virtualization. In technical terms, it’s the creation of a virtual (rather than physical) version of something, such as a server, a storage device, a network, or even an operating system. This is achieved by segregating a physical machine or server into multiple virtual machines, each capable of running its operating system and applications.

A VM runs on a physical machine’s hardware, yet for a user, it seems no different than a separate physical computer. VMs are highly flexible and scalable, offering customized virtual solutions irrespective of the physical device’s capacity or limitations.

Cloud Server Virtual Machines

A Cloud Server Virtual Machine is one kind of VM that operates within a cloud computing environment. It provides the computing functionalities of a physical server, but in a controlled, software-defined environment. They are scalable on-demand and share the infrastructure with other virtual servers.

When discussing cloud server VMs, the talk often revolves around the benefits provided, such as reduced costs, improved scalability, and the ability to quickly deploy new services. Cloud server VMs facilitate infrastructure efficiency and business agility, making them a crucial element of cloud computing.

Key Roles of Cloud Server Virtual Machines

Cloud server VMs play an essential role in various fields, cutting across industries. A significant number of tech businesses run on cloud-based servers. They facilitate operational processes, data storage, website hosting, email servers, and the delivery of enterprise applications.

Additionally, VMs play a crucial role in cybersecurity. Due to their isolated environments, they make it easier to test new software, run suspect applications, or visit potentially malicious websites without risking the host system. This makes them an excellent tool for running sandbox environments.

FAQs

  1. What is a cloud server virtual machine?

    A cloud server virtual machine is a software emulation of a physical computer that runs in a cloud computing environment.

  2. What is the role of virtual machines in cloud computing?

    Virtual machines offer an efficient, flexible, and scalable way of managing digital resources in a cloud computing environment. They can support various tasks, from hosting websites, running software, data storage, to testing applications.

  3. Is a virtual machine as good as a physical machine?

    In many ways, a virtual machine can perform the same tasks as a physical machine. However, they surpass physical machines in terms of scalability, flexibility, and cost-efficiency, making them a preferred choice in many scenarios.

  4. What are the advantages of using cloud server virtual machines?

    Some of the advantages include scalability, cost-effectiveness, enhanced data security, and the flexibility to test and run various applications without risking the host system.

  5. How does a virtual machine help in protecting against cybersecurity threats?

    Virtual machines provide isolated environments for running suspicious or untested applications, thereby averting potential risks to the host system. Their use cases in ‘sandbox’ environments make them a popular tool in cybersecurity.
